USAC Legacy Scholarship (all USAC Specialty programs)

In celebration of USAC’s 30th year and to honor our long history in international education, Legacy Scholarships are available to the families (children, siblings, and spouses) of USAC alumni to attend a USAC Specialty Program. Awards will be given in the amount of $100 for January session, $300 for summer session, and $500 for semester. Applications will be considered on a first-come, first-served basis, with the final deadline 30 days prior to departure.

USAC Basque Country Scholarships (San Sebastián or Bilbao, Spain)

Félix Menchacatorre Memorial Scholarship

Memorial scholarship available to students attending a semester program in San Sebastián or Bilbao. Award amount $500.

R.J. Simcoe Memorial Scholarship

Memorial scholarship available to University of Nevada, Reno students attending a semester program in San Sebastián or Bilbao. Award amount $500.

Discounts

Returning/Extending Student Discount

This discount applies to all USAC students with no outstanding balance who return or extend to a USAC Specialty program. Students who return from or are currently participating on a USAC semester/yearlong program are eligible for $500 discount for a semester/yearlong Specialty program; $300 discount for a summer or January Specialty program. Students who return from or are currently participating on a USAC summer or January program are eligible for $300 discount for a semester/yearlong Specialty program; $100 discount for another summer or January Specialty program.

Consortium Faculty, Staff and Their Dependents

Faculty, staff and their dependents of USAC offices and Member Universities are eligible for a discount for a USAC Specialty program: $300 for a summer or January program and $500 for a semester or a yearlong program.
